/*! tailwindcss v4.1.13 | MIT License | https://tailwindcss.com */@layer properties{@supports ((-webkit-hyphens:none) and (not (margin-trim:inline))) or ((-moz-orient:inline) and (not (color:rgb(from red r g b)))){*,:before,:after,::backdrop{--tw-border-style:solid;--tw-font-weight:initial}}}.heading.svelte-fnsvqy{padding-left:calc(var(--depth,0)*.35rem)}.active.svelte-fnsvqy{border-left-style:var(--tw-border-style);--tw-font-weight:var(--font-weight-medium,500);font-weight:var(--font-weight-medium,500);color:var(--color-slate-900,oklch(20.8% .042 265.755));border-left-width:2px;margin-left:-2px}.dark .active.svelte-fnsvqy{color:var(--color-slate-100,oklch(96.8% .007 247.896))}@property --tw-border-style{syntax:"*";inherits:false;initial-value:solid}@property --tw-font-weight{syntax:"*";inherits:false}.root.svelte-w0ekn9{display:grid;grid-template-columns:1fr}@media screen(lg){.root.svelte-w0ekn9{grid-template-columns:1fr 42rem 1fr}}
